# Break-Glass Access — InvoForge Renderer

Plugin authors normally interact with the InvoForge PDF renderer through the sandboxed plugin API only. Break-glass access exists solely for incidents where a malformed plugin corrupts the render queue and the sandbox cannot be reached. Request approval from the on-call steward first; all break-glass sessions are logged and reviewed within 24 hours. Once approval is granted, unlock the emergency console using the recovery passphrase that appears immediately below.

recovery phrase for yawif-hahif: druys-kelius-ralax-raliel

### Changed defaults — hermetic build migration

With this release, the Lanthorn build now runs under the Stoneforge hermetic toolchain by default. Network access during builds is disabled, system compilers are ignored, and all dependencies must come from the pinned manifest. If you previously relied on locally installed tools, expect failures until you vendor them. The default toolchain settings now in effect are listed below.

deployment values, yageg-hahig:
WENAEL_HOST=wenael.tolvaqlabs.internal
WENAEL_PORT=4000

Image slimming, Brightkiln services. Base image is our distroless variant; no shells, no package managers in final stages. Multi-stage builds only — compile in builder, copy artifacts out. Run the layer audit script before pushing; anything over 180 MB gets flagged. Strip debug symbols unless the tracing flag is set. The registry's emergency admin account stays sealed; if you must unseal it, use the recovery passphrase given directly below.

unlock words, bawef-kahap: sorax-sorir-quenys-aldok